    Quote Originally Posted by the great waldo View Post
    Hi Jazz

    Thanks very much for the info. I had just checked out this transformer http://www.trafoshop24.de/rk-transfo...-rk-ec500.html Is there any benefit from using toroidial as opposed to the old square transformers from back in the day ?

    Cheers
    Andrew
    Advantages of toroidal transformers is pretty much weight, efficiency, reduced em field and, typically, cost. They come with a bit of a disadvantage of high-inrush current, but that can either be ignored or designed-out.
